What You Will Do

  • Own and run the complete monthly payroll cycle for Gainsight India, including inputs, validation, processing, approvals, and disbursement, with zero tolerance for accuracy or timeliness misses.
  • Manage the relationship with the payroll partner, including monthly data handoffs, SLAs, output validation, and sign-off on processing and statutory filings.
  • Coordinate with the external EPF consultant on provident-fund compliance, contributions, filings, transfers, member queries, and any inspections or notices.
  • Ensure full statutory compliance across EPF, ESI, Professional Tax, TDS, Labor Welfare Fund, and gratuity, including timely remittances and filings.
  • Manage year-end activities, including investment-proof verification, tax declarations, Form 16 generation, and employee tax communications.
  • Partner with the Finance team on GL posting, payroll reconciliations, accruals, and month-end close.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for employee payroll, tax, and compliance queries, responding promptly and confidentially.
  • Own payroll audit readiness, acting as the primary payroll point of contact for statutory, internal, tax, and controls/SOX audits, as well as for due-diligence and transfer-pricing reviews.
  • Prepare, reconcile, and maintain a complete, audit-ready evidence trail, including payroll registers, statutory challans and returns, bank disbursement proofs, GL and headcount/CTC reconciliations, and approval documentation.
